, What is the first procedure in lensometry? - Answer ✅Focus the eyepiece
How long should the tear film remain uniform over the cornea after a normal blink (tear break-
up time)? - Answer ✅10-15 seconds
For a progressive addition lens to work properly, what is the minimum fitting height? - Answer
✅24mm
Polycarbonate lenses do not need ___________ coating, since their surfaces already have this
property. - Answer ✅Ultra Violet
The index of refraction for a polycarbonate lens is ________________. - Answer ✅1.586
The normal visible iris diameter (VID) is _____________. - Answer ✅10.5-12.5 mm

Plastic lenses transmit ___________ light _____________ glass. - Answer ✅slightly more; than
When measuring a lens, you find that the target sphere lines focus at -2.25 D with the cylinder
axis wheel at 93 degrees, and the cylinder lines focus at -4.75 D without changing the cylinder
axis. What would be the presentation of the lens? - Answer ✅-2.25 -2.50 x 093
The smallest unit of lens measure is generally - Answer ✅0.25 Diopter
Which type of light does a photochromic lens not absorb? - Answer ✅Infrared
